Given how the rain's current impact on people and her own strangely mixed emotions Amanda's not that surprised by his laughter. And his smile is nice to see; she's pretty used to people who aren't family or Nick (and Gray, now, she supposes) looking at her with…well, maybe they smile, but it's usually pitying. The fact no one she doesn't tell about her past will know why...it makes her ache a little, actually, for those chess games with someone who knew everything about why she could be so awkward and shy around people but brimming with passion for--
She catches herself before she can fall into the memories, holding out her hand. Which is such a nice thing to be able to do.
"Amanda Perry, pleased to meet you, Tombstone." Given the work she does, the name doesn't throw her. It might be as common as her own, wherever he's from.
She tips her head a little, brain whirling at what he'd said in the middle. "...sorry, hope this isn't offensive, but the only other languages I speak are dead ones," Well, and a bit of one that lives in space. "So I'm not sure I'd even be able to recognize what that other language you used was, let alone make a stab at understanding. Is it anything I want to get the translation for?" She's smiling as she says it, though, hoping it's clear she won't be offended regardless of how he answers.
